Group 1 Automotive, Inc. is a Fortune 250 company with over $19 billion in annual revenues in 2024. The company owns and operates 200+ automotive dealerships, 267+ franchises, and 46+ collision centers across the United States and the United Kingdom, offering 34 brands of automobiles.

Description of Responsibilities:

  • Executive & Administrative Support: Act as the primary point of contact for the Controller. Manage and organize the Controller schedules, including appointments, meetings, and travel. Prepare reports, presentations, and correspondence, and assist with special projects as needed.
  • Office & Facility Management: Direct and manage all aspects of office operations, facility maintenance, and front desk activities. Lead a high-performing team through the full employee lifecycle: talent acquisition, onboarding, scheduling (including contingency planning), coaching, performance management, and disciplinary actions. Establish and enforce accountability by communicating clear job expectations, monitoring contributions, conducting formal performance evaluations, and recommending compensation and promotion actions. Act as the primary operational liaison for all building and facility inquiries.
  • Vendor Relations: Oversee the end-to-end lifecycle of all vendor relationships—from evaluation and onboarding to performance monitoring and offboarding. Drive cost efficiency, quality assurance, and reliability by proactively identifying and assessing new vendors and managing existing contracts. Ensure compliance with all organizational goals, budget constraints, risk mitigation protocols, and regulatory requirements, serving as the central point of oversight.
  • Logistical Coordination: Schedule and coordinate meetings, conferences, and video calls. Manage calendars for training and conference rooms.
  • Data & Records Management: Maintain and update databases, spreadsheets, and other essential records. Manage expenses for the Senior Leadership Team and Corporate Controller using Emburse.

Desired Qualifications/Requirements:

  • Experience: At least 5 years of administrative experience, with a minimum of 3 years supporting a senior executive in a fast-paced environment.
  • Skills: Exceptional organizational skills and attention to detail. Proven ability to manage multiple tasks, prioritize deadlines, and solve problems proactively. Excellent verbal and written communication skills are essential for interacting with executives, colleagues, and external stakeholders.
  • Attributes: The ability to handle sensitive and confidential information with discretion is vital. You should have outstanding interpersonal abilities and be skilled at building effective relationships.
  • Technical Proficiency: Must be proficient in the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int) and various calendar management software
